About the Role
This position is located at US Mint,Manufacturing Directorate - Denver - Coining Division. As a Coin Production Manager, you will serve as the Chief of the Coining Division and is responsible to the Deputy Plant Manager for the administration of the entire division. The Division is responsible and accountable for the production of the Nation's circulating coinage.
What You'll Do
- →As a Coin Production Manager, you will: Direct the formulation of plans, organization objectives, policies, priorities, and procedures to ensure that the mission of the division is accomplished in a timely and efficient manner.
- →Ensure that forecasting and utilization of resources is being accomplished in a coordinated, efficient, and effective manner.
- →Ensure that adequate controls are in place, performance is monitored, and goals and objectives are met.
- →Initiate proposals for requisition of both capital and non-capital equipment to effect operating improvements.

- ✓All newly appointed employees to the competitive (or excepted) service are subject to a probationary (or trial) period.
- ✓During this time, your performance, conduct, and suitability for continued employment will be evaluated.
- ✓You will not automatically convert to permanent status at the end of the probationary (or trial) period.
- ✓Your supervisor must affirmatively determine that continued employment is in the best interest of the Federal service.
- ✓If no certification is made before the probationary (or trial) period ends, your appointment will be terminated.

Benefits
- ★Our comprehensive benefits are very generous.
- ★Our benefits package includes: Challenging work, opportunities for advancement, and competitive salaries.
- ★Eleven paid holidays, 13 days of sick leave, and 13 to 26 days of vacation time each year.
- ★Access to insurance programs that may be continued after you retire.
- ★This includes health, life, dental, and vision insurance.
- ★A wide choice of health insurance plans, coverage for pre-existing conditions, and no waiting periods.
- ★We pay a substantial amount (up to 75%) of the health insurance premiums.
- ★A retirement program which includes a pension and employer-matching contributions to the Thrift Savings Plan.
- ★Paid Parental Leave for the birth and/or placement of a child with the employee.
- ★Eligibility, after 1 year of federal service, under Family Medical Leave for the serious health condition of the employee or an immediate family member Reasonable accommodation program for those with a disability prior to, or after, joining our team.
